WebAnswer: The abstract noun of proud is pride. Abstract nouns refer to non-tangible ideas or things that cannot be grasped or understood using the five human senses. Abstract nouns are nouns that cannot be touched or perceived in any way, including concepts such as love, time, beauty, and science. WebPROUD meaning: 1 : very happy and pleased because of something you have done, … WebJan 15, 2015 · Etymonline does not hesitate to assume that "a pride of lions" is the same word as pride, noun of adjective proud. There would be other possibilities, e.g. a connection with Latin praeda (prey). A group of lions might be a group of animals that go hunting together to get their prey.
